Digital camera flash trigger..............

Most digital cameras has one or more pre-flashes so that a "normal" optical trigger for a remote flash will not work. (It triggers on the first pre-flash) Has anyone seen a fairly simple circuit for solving this problem. I have seen some that uses counters but that doesn't solve the problem as some cameras seems to not use the same # of pre-flashes every time. However the main flash seems to trigger at about the same time. Maybe a hold-off (non re-triggerable monostable F/F) and a gate circuit could work. Any ideas?
